如果我们需要在网站中使用表单,传输和提交数据是不可避免的,这时候无刷新提交资料(AJAX)就派上用场了。jQuery是我们日常前端开发中使用最多的JS库之一,兼容性良好且易于使用,接下来让我们来看看如何通过jQuery实现无刷新提交资料:
$.ajax({
type: "POST",
url: "submit.php",
data: $("#form").serialize(), // 将表单所有数据序列化
success: function() {
alert("提交成功!");
}
});

上述代码中,我们使用了jQuery的$.ajax()方法,通过指定type、url和data等参数,来实现无刷新提交数据。在type和url中,我们指定了请求的方式和请求的链接;而在data中,我们使用了$("#form").serialize()方法来将整个表单的数据序列化,这一步非常重要,因为它可以将表单中的所有数据转换为字符串以方便传输。最后,我们使用success回调函数来对提交成功的信息做出相应的处理。